Trying to setup a hyperledger but REST API is throwing error

0 votes

I have tried to setup Hyperledger V1.0 in our local machines using the Docker-Compose files 

But when i try to use REST api from another machine (testing using POSTMAN), i am not getting any results, its throwing some error.
I have tried to debug without much success.

 let me know if anyone has tried the same and able to get it working properly. Need some help in setting it up in our local environment for Java-based chain code development.

Not sure if you are still looking now but the official go sdk is pretty useful here https://github.com/hyperledger/fabric-sdk-go but the one I found incredibly useful for simplicity in getting started is here https://github.com/CognitionFoundry/gohfc if you go into the subdirectories examples/4-apis. It helped me tremendously verifying I had my CA setup correctly.
